Farmers, government close to agreement

Although farmers and government officials came closer than ever to an agreement that would end a nationwide demonstration after more than two weeks, the dispute over state subsidies to livestock keeper still remained open.


The negotiations are expected to resume at 10 a.m. on Friday. The farmers are demanding immediate payment of direct EU farm subsidies, protection from cheap food imports, write-offs of loans and speedier processing of grain for intervention storage. They have blocked traffic on roads around Hungary and have brought hundreds of tractors to Budapest. (MTI; NG 3, Nb 1)
